On , OSHA opened a complaint health inspection of GERBER COLLISION & GLASS INC. in 1690 MANITOU ROAD, GREECE, NY 14626 (NAICS 811121). OSHA activity number 344561857.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ons: rout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: A written program should include descriptions of how the criteria for: 1) Labeling and other forms of warning, 2) Safety Data Sheets AND 3) Employee information and training will be met. Additionally, a list of hazardous chemicals known to be present in the workplace must be compiled. Methods used to inform employees of the hazards associated with non-routine tasks and the informing of contractors of workplace hazards must also be addressed. The written program must be made available upon request. a) Throughout Facility - On or about 1/15/20, the employer did not develop and implement a written hazard communication program for employee who work with hazardous chemicals including flammables such as, but not limited to HS Express Clearcoat (containing 4-chloro-a,a,a-trifluorotoluene, acetone, n-butyl propionate, and butanone), and Production Clearcoat (containing 4-chloro-a,a,a-trifluorotoluene, acetone, n-butyl propionate, and heptan-2-one). 29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ard was introduced into their work area. Employees shall be informed of the following: 1) The requirements of this section; 2) Any operations where hazardous chemicals are present; AND 3) The location and availability of the written Hazard Communication Program, list(s) of hazardous chemicals, and Safety Data Sheets. Employee training shall include at least: 1) Methods and observations that may be used to detect the presence or release of a hazardous chemical in the work area. 2) The physical and health hazards of the chemicals in the work area. 3) The measures employees can take to protect themselves such as specific procedures, appropriate work practices, emergency procedures and personal protective equipment to be used. 4) The details of the employers Hazard Communication Program including an explanation of labeling systems, Safety Data Sheets, and how employees can obtain and use the appropriate hazard information. a) Throughout Facility - On or about 1/15/20, employees working with materials such as, but not limited to HS Express Clearcoat (containing 4-chloro-a,a,a-trifluorotoluene, acetone, n-butyl propionate, and butanone), and Production Clearcoat (containing 4-chloro-a,a,a-trifluorotoluene, acetone, n-butyl propionate, and heptan-2-one). were not provided with information and training on the hazardous materials that they work with. 29 CFR 1910.134(k)(1): The employer did not provide effective training to ensure that each employee could demonstrate knowledge of 1910.134(k)(1)(i) - (vii); which is required to include at least the following elements: 1) Why the respirator is necessary and how improper fit, usage, or maintenance can compromise the protective effect of the respirator; 2) What the limitations and capabilities of the respirator are; 3) How to use the respirator effectively in emergency situations, including situations in which the respirator malfunctions; 4) How to inspect, put on and remove, use, and check the seals of the respirator; 5) What the procedures are for maintenance and storage of the respirator; and 6) How to recognize medical signs and symptoms that may limit or prevent the effective use of respirators. a) Body Shop - On or about 1/15/20, employees are required, by the employer, to wear 3M half-mask air purifying respirators while sanding and spray painting vehicles.. The employer did not provide the employees with training on the use of the respiratory protection provided to them. ABATEMENT CERTIFICATION REQUIRED
